🧱 Key Pricing Components
- ✓ Roof size and pitch: Larger or steeper roofs take more time and safety gear.
- ✓ Material type: Asphalt shingles are common and affordable; metal or tile add premium costs.
- ✓ Old roof removal: Tearing off multiple layers or disposal fees add up.
- ✓ Extras like underlayment, flashing, and ventilation: These protect long-term but increase the bill.
- ✓ Access and permits: Hard-to-reach roofs or county requirements bump the total.

Pricing Red Flags
Warning Sign
Too-low bids: Often mean cheap materials or skipped steps—leaks later.
Warning Sign
No written estimate or vague details: Insist on specifics upfront.
Warning Sign
High-pressure sales: 'Act now for storm special' usually spells trouble.
Warning Sign
Hidden fees: Watch for add-ons like dump fees or permits not included.
Pricing Questions
Common questions about residential & commercial roofing costs in Roans Prairie
💬 What drives roofing costs in Roans Prairie most?
Roof square footage, pitch steepness, and material quality top the list. Storm damage repairs add urgency premiums.
💬 How do asphalt shingles compare to metal roofing price-wise?
Asphalt is typically lower upfront for standard jobs. Metal costs more initially but saves on longevity and energy in Texas heat.
💬 Does insurance cover roof replacements here?
Hail or wind damage often qualifies in Grimes County. File claims first, then get quotes—pros help with adjusters.
💬 Commercial roofing—any big differences?
Yes, flat roofs, TPO/EPDM membranes, and larger scale mean higher totals. Codes are stricter for businesses.
💬 How long does a roof job take?
Residential: 1-3 days for most. Commercial: weeks depending on size. Weather delays common in TX.
